STAN is the leading Bayesian engine for R, both for academia and the industry. Its performance is very good, mainly because it is written in C++.
In Bayesian statistics, and we have a very different approach than in classical statistics. Here, each coefficient will behave as a random variable, and we will use appropriate algorithms to recover the distribution of each one of them. But there is an extra element here, we will be able to incorporate prior distributions into our approach. Consequently, the idea will be the following:
